Nepal Maoists paralyse functioning of govt offices

Kathmandu: Work in government offices remained paralysed across Nepal for the second consecutive day today, as Maoists picketed offices and did not allow employees to enter.

Thousands of Maoists picketed the Kathmandu District Administration Office, Babarmahal, Lalitpur DA Office, Manbhawan, and Bhaktapur DA Office and prevented government staff from entering shouting anti-government slogans.

Similar protests were also organised in other districts across the country. Maoists are building up momentum for their November 10 rally when they have threatened a total shutdown in Nepal.

The Maoists are protesting against President Ram Baran Yadav's decision to overturn the sacking of former Army Chief Rukmangad Katawal,which led to collapse of the Maoist government.

Nepalese police and security personnel were out in strength to prevent any violence and maintain law and order. The protest remained peaceful and there were no incidents of violence or clashes.
